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Sea Mills to Hackney Central start from £79.10 one way, or £80.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Sea Mills to Hackney Central are available for £136.90 one way, or £273.80 return

Everything you need to know about Sea Mills Station

Discovering Sea Mills Station

Sea Mills train station might not be the largest stop along your journey, but it certainly holds its own charm and practicality for local travelers and those passing through the South West of England. Nestled in a picturesque location of Bristol, Sea Mills is a small yet vital station with essential connections for commuters and visitors alike.

The station lacks a ticket office and ticket machine, so if you're planning to travel from Sea Mills, ensure you purchase your rail tickets online or by other means before arriving at the station. For those needing assistance, rest easy knowing there is a help point on site where you can obtain information from staff.

Facilities and Amenities at Sea Mills Station

While Sea Mills station doesn't boast a full range of facilities, it does not compromise in providing the essential services expected of a UK railway station. Unfortunately, there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ities available, but there is a seating area to ensure a comfortable wait for your train. Accessibility at the station is fair; a steep ramp provides access to the platform, and the provision of a ramp for train access makes traveling with mobility aids possible.

Travelers looking for restrooms or ATMs will have to plan accordingly, as these amenities are not available at Sea Mills. However, there is bicycle storage with four spaces that can come in handy for cyclists wanting to integrate a bike ride into their commute.

Onward Travel Options

When your journey starts or ends at Sea Mills, you have various options for onward travel. While there is no dedicated taxi service available directly at the station, several bus stops are conveniently located on Shirehampton Road. These can be easily accessed from the station, just opposite the Co-op store. Bus services and potential rail replacements can make your travel convenient, ensuring you connect seamlessly to your next destination.

For more detailed information about bus connections from Sea Mills, travelers can find a helpful printable guide here. Those interested in bicycle hire should note that there is no official cycle hire service available directly through the station.

Everything you need to know about Hackney Central Station

Welcome to Hackney Central Train Station

Located in the vibrant borough of Hackney, East London, Hackney Central Train Station serves as an important hub for residents and visitors alike. Whether you're a commuter heading into the heart of the city or a traveler exploring what London has to offer, Hackney Central provides vital links across the capital. Stepping into the buzz of this area, you'll find a seamless blend of modern conveniences and cultural treasures, making it an ideal launching point for your journey.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Hackney Central is well-equipped to meet the needs of its passengers. Ticket machines are available and accessible, and you can effortlessly collect tickets purchased online at these machines. While smartcards aren't issued here, you'll still find it easy to navigate your way around. The station is also designed with accessibility in mind. Partial step-free access is available, with specific provisions such as wheelchair-accessible ticket machines, ramps for train access, and customer help points to assist travelers with any queries or special needs. Although there are no accessible toilets or luggage storage, the station ensures safety with the presence of CCTV.

Although Hackney Central lacks refreshment facilities and shopping options within the station, the neighboring area is rich with cafes, restaurants, and local shops eager to serve up a taste of East London's unique flair. And if you're ever in need of some help, the staff are available at the ticket office and through the help point for assistance. However, for those looking for a bit of down-time before their next train, note that there is no seating area or first-class lounge but waiting rooms are open for use during the station's operating times.

Onward Travel Options

Continuing your journey from Hackney Central is a breeze thanks to its excellent transport connections. For eastbound services to Stratford, head to Bus Stop T on Amhurst Road. Westbound travelers aiming for Camden Road can catch services from Bus Stop K on the same street. While there are no dedicated taxi ranks immediately accessible, various private hire options can be easily arranged via phone or app-based services. Cyclists are also welcomed, with 16 bicycle spaces available, though these are not sheltered.
